The definition for futile is "Without purpose, completely ineffective." Used in a sentence: Arguing with Andrew is futile because he never changes his mind. The definition for duplicity is "deceptive thought, speech, or action.", the definition for defiant is "Showing bold resistance.", and the definition for heed is "To pay attention to."

The definition for punctual is "On time." Used in a sentence: Ron was worried when the usually punctual Amanda was late for the show. The definition for straddle is "to favor opposing sides.", the definition for disconcert is "To throw into confusion.", and the definition for raspy is "rough, grating."

The definition for distortion is "The act of twisting out of shape." Used in a sentence: The story about the actress in the gossip column was a distortion of the truth. The definition for buffoonery is "foolish behavior.", the definition for insinuate is "To suggest indirectly.", and the definition for gruff is "Rough or stern in manner or speech."

The definition for demeanor is "Behavior towards others." Used in a sentence: Carlos was well liked because of his charming demeanor. The definition for revoke is "to cancel by taking back.", the definition for extol is "To praise highly.", and the definition for intricate is "Having complex and interrelated parts."

The definition for onset is "Beginning." Used in a sentence: Crocuses bloom at the onset of spring, sometimes even before the snow melts. The definition for prominence is "importance.", the definition for parity is "Equality.", and the definition for authoritarian is "Favoring absolute obedience to authority."
